Responsibilities

Working fully embedded within an innovative multinational Pharmaceutical company through ICON, you will be accountable for budget planning, analytics and payment execution in a direct country or extended country group (UK)

 

 

What you will be doing:

  • Supports country SSU strategy in close collaboration with SSO Study Start-Up Team Lead and SSO Study Start-Up Managers to ensure SSU timelines and deliverables are met according to country commitments
  • Project controlling & budget management supports financial planning, forecasting and management, analyses, and reports project costs and their drivers
  • Set-up & validation of investigator contracts in the accounting system for clinical studies
  • Executes and monitors internal controls
  • Translates Grant Plans into local Payment Schemes
  • Prepares and submits country TCF(s)
  • Updates systems (ACT, Optimus, etc.)
  • Executes payments, communicates with sites when it comes to payment issues
  • Tracks and oversees payment status
  • Ensures adherence to financial standards, prevailing legislation, ICH/GCP, IRB/IEC, Health Authority and SOP requirements
  • Implements innovative and efficient processes which are in line with our clients strategy
